Operating system update management for enrolled devices

    Abstract: Operating system update management for enrolled devices is disclosed according to various examples. In one example, a computing environment can publish, to an agent application on a client device, a deployment profile with a setting that specifies a restriction associated with download or installation of software updates by a subset of client devices that includes the client device. The computing environment can receive, from the agent application, an identification of a software update available for the client device. The computing environment can receive a specification of the subset of client devices to apply the software update. In response to a predefined interaction being performed, for example, by an administrator, the computing environment can direct at least one client device in the subset to install the software update.

    Co-existence of management applications and multiple user device management

    Abstract: Various examples for performing automated enrollments of client devices with a management service after being accessed by a staging user account are described. A client device can be configured to identify a user account active on the client device and determine whether the user account is a staging user account or an end user account associated with an intended recipient of the client device. In an instance in which the user account is the staging user account, the client device can create an event listener on the client device that monitors a subsequent login of a user account performed through an operating system of the client device, the subsequent login of the user account being the end user account. In an instance in which the subsequent login of the user account is detected by the event listener, the client device can perform an automated enrollment with a remote management service.

    Dynamic Runtime Interface for Device Management

    Abstract: Various examples for providing a dynamic runtime interface for device management are described. In one example, a computing environment can access metadata that describes a configuration of a user interface made in a profile template designer application. The computing environment can identify a request for a profile creator that provides at least one setting for a desired configuration of a client device enrolled with a management service, and, in response to the request being identified, dynamically generate the user interface using the metadata, where the user interface includes a configured to receive the at least one setting for the desired configuration of the client device. The computing environment can generate a configuration profile accessible by the client device that causes an agent application executable on the client device to configure the client device in accordance with the configuration profile.

    CONFIGURING A COMPUTING DEVICE USING MANAGED OPERATING SYSTEM IMAGES

    Abstract: Systems and methods are included for causing a computing device to assemble and boot from a managed operating system. When the computing device is powered on, it can execute firmware that specifies a server to contact. The server can identify an operating system (OS) to boot, and the location of a pre-enrollment installer for assembling the OS image. The pre-enrollment installer can download base OS images in one or more pieces from multiple locations determined based on ownership information of the computing device. The multiple OS images can relate to enterprise management and company-specific applications and drivers. Once the pre-enrollment installer has combined the base OS images, the computing device reboots using the combined OS image.

    Automated vulnerability assessment with policy-based mitigation

    Abstract: Disclosed are various approaches to automate vulnerability assessment implement policy-based mitigation. A plurality of vulnerability records from respective ones of a plurality of vulnerability feeds are aggregated. Each of the plurality of vulnerability records are stored in a standardized format. A plurality of enterprise-specific severity scores are generated by calculating an enterprise-specific severity score for each of the plurality of vulnerability records. Then, a web page can be created that includes at least a subset of the plurality of enterprise-specific severity scores and respective ones of the plurality of vulnerability records.
